Who We Are:

Neurocrine Biosciences is a leading biopharmaceutical company with a simple purpose: to relieve suffering for people with great needs. We are dedicated to discovering, developing and commercializing life‑changing treatments for patients with under‑addressed neurological, psychiatric, endocrine and immunological disorders. The company’s diverse portfolio includes FDA‑approved treatments for tardive dyskinesia, chorea associated with Huntington’s disease, classic congenital adrenal hyperplasia, hyperphagia in patients with Prader‑Willi syndrome, endometriosis
* and uterine fibroids*, as well as a robust pipeline including multiple compounds in mid‑ to late‑phase clinical development across our core therapeutic areas. For more than three decades, we have applied our unique insight into neuroscience and the interconnections between brain and body systems to treat complex conditions. We relentlessly pursue medicines to ease the burden of debilitating diseases and disorders, because you deserve brave science.

About the Role:

Responsible for managing the Company’s Customer Relationship Management (CRM) and Veeva/Veeva Vault applications for field teams, as well as other user groups within the company as needed. Oversees development and implementation of various updates to Neurocrine’s CRM platform to improve field team productivity, effectiveness and ensure compliance. Partner with leadership across various departments;
Field Sales, Market Access, Medical Affairs, Marketing, Marketing Operations, IT, and other areas to manage and maintain Neurocrine’s CRM system.

Your Contributions (include, but are not limited to):
  • Serves as business owner for the field and internal teams regarding Neurocrine’s CRM platform and Veeva/Veeva Vault pharmaceutical and life sciences industry application and related data

  • Leads development of Neurocrine’s VEEVA CRM Policies for all relevant field teams

  • Oversees tactical implementation of all aspects of Veeva Vault CRM modules, such as Veeva Events, Account Management, Suggestions, etc.

  • Partners closely with the field commercial teams, Field Leadership, Marketing, and Marketing Operations to manage the functioning of the CRM system

  • Partners closely with Neurocrine speaker program vendors to support P2P program logistics (enter and closing programs) through VEEVA Events

  • Schedules quarterly meeting planning with cross‑functional departments to ensure all aspects of assigned areas are aligned to the needs of the users and the overall corporate direction/strategy/goals

  • Oversees development and implementation of VEEVA CRM initiatives, product sampling, and VEEVA Events through direct report(s)

  • Contributes to the Field Operations/Systems field user team discussions to collect input on current tools/reports and apply feedback to future solutions.

  • Leads all aspects of Veeva architecture and design, data cleanliness/integrity, process building, testing, and deploying new processes

  • Proactively identifies, recommends and executes modifications to optimize Veeva systems, including ensuring that configuration changes in Veeva and related systems adhere to Neurocrine’s compliance policy

  • Leads all process improvement initiatives related to CRM functionality, customer data, and reporting

  • Leads implementation of VEEVA’s Next Best Action for all relevant field teams

  • Partners with Data Management team to ensure smooth processes between Data Warehouse and down‑stream VEEVA tools

  • Identifies and manages change requests and dashboards/reporting

  • Establishes scripts and coordinates/schedules User Acceptance Testing (UAT) with relevant field users

  • Provide analytics on activity level data in Veeva and related systems, such as speaker programs, calls and ad‑hoc field initiatives reports, and may be required to provide reports or analytics to leadership

  • Establishes and nurtures relationships with key vendors who work on and/or integrate with Veeva or related Veeva systems
